在现代Web开发中,选择一个高效稳定的Linux服务器环境至关重要。Linux因其开源、安全性和灵活性成为开发者首选。安装前需根据项目需求选择合适的发行版,如Ubuntu、CentOS或Debian。
安装完成后,配置基础环境是关键。包括更新系统、安装必要的工具如Git、curl和wget。同时,设置防火墙规则,确保服务器安全。使用UFW或iptables可以有效管理网络访问。
推荐安装LAMP(Linux, Apache, MySQL, PHP)或LEMP(Nginx, MySQL, PHP)堆栈,以支持动态网页运行。根据项目类型选择合适的Web服务器,Apache适合静态内容,而Nginx在高并发下表现更优。
AI绘图结果,仅供参考
数据库的配置同样重要。MySQL或PostgreSQL是常见选择,需设置合理的权限和备份策略。定期检查日志文件,有助于及时发现并解决问题。
为提高效率,可使用SSH密钥登录,避免频繁输入密码。部署自动化脚本,简化重复任务。同时,监控服务器资源使用情况,确保性能稳定。
•保持系统和软件的持续更新,防范潜在的安全风险。合理规划服务器架构,能为后续扩展提供良好基础。